Many women feel strongly committed
to the company they work for, putting in long hours and
enormous effort. But many don't get recognized or rewarded for
their work. So what's a smart woman to
do? |
Smart Women, Smart Moves presents a provocative model that takes the five types
of relationships a woman has in her personal life and applies them to her work
life. Understanding whether she is just "dating"-or is "girlfriend," "mistress,"
"fiancee," or "spouse" to her company-will help her assess how much her company
is committed to her. Weaver and Hill offer readers advice on how to:
·
identify which stage of the work relationship they are in
· view this
relationship from their company's perspective
· explore their personal
values, beliefs, and principles
· decide whether to stay where they
are-or move on
The book also includes women's real-life success stories,
self-assessment tools, and relationship-building exercises.

JAN C. HILL (Santa Barbara, CA) is the founder of Hill Enterprises,
a consulting firm with expertise in sales, marketing, and
training.
VANESSA J. WEAVER, PH.D., (Washington D.C.) is president and
owner of Alignment Strategies, experts in diversity assessment, business
restructure, ethnic marketing, and media productions.
